About

London Fields ward sits in the northeastern part of the London Borough of Hackney. The area is primarily defined by its namesake park, a large green space that serves as a central hub. The ward is largely residential, with a mix of Victorian and Georgian terraced housing and modern apartment developments. Its main thoroughfares include Mare Street and Broadway Market, which provide local shopping and services.

The park itself contains London Fields Lido, a historic outdoor swimming pool that operates year-round. The area has a practical, neighbourhood feel, with many independent shops and cafes concentrated along the market street. Residential streets branch off from the main roads, creating a quieter environment away from the busier commercial sections. Hackney Downs railway station provides transport links from the ward's western edge.

Area overview

On average London Fields has high deprivation and very high crime levels, with around 219 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 40.8%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income per household in London Fields is £69,266 per year. There are 3 schools in London Fields: 3 primary (3 Outstanding and 0 Good) and 0 secondary (0 Outstanding and 0 Good). On average most houses in area has good public transport connectivity. London Fields is home to around 12,682 people, with a population density of about 12,462.7 per km2.

Property prices in London Fields

Based on 100 recent sales, the median property price is £662,250 in London Fields area, with individual transactions ranging from £220,650 up to £2,650,000.
